Soundcore - Headphone
Case Design

OVERVIEW

Headphone packaging designed to double as an everyday carry accessory, extending its function beyond unboxing into daily use.

About the project

During my research, I discovered that many customers tend to keep the original packaging box to store their headphones for protection, rather than discarding it after purchase. At the same time, retail stores often invest in additional display stands to properly showcase the product on shelves. These two behaviors revealed an interesting inefficiency: the packaging and the display system are functioning separately, even though they serve related purposes.


By combining packaging, display, and accessory into one system, the design reduces material redundancy, enhances user value, and strengthens brand presence in everyday life. Instead of being discarded, the packaging becomes a long-term, visible extension of the product and the brand.

- Concept Sketching -

After sketching and exploring different structural directions, I realized there is an opportunity to merge these two functions into a single, integrated design. The headphone packaging could be engineered to transition seamlessly between three states: retail display, protective storage, and everyday carry accessory.


The final design allows the headphone case to stand independently, functioning as both a protective case and a self-display structure.

- Packaging Structure and Mold Design -

Sound Wave Pattern on the Case

Sound wave patterns are incorporated along the sides of the case, visually mimicking the flow of music and reinforcing the product’s audio identity.

Vacuum Forming Mold

To ensure the forms cleanly and releases smoothly, the mold had to be carefully designed with proper draft angles.

- Spec Drawing -

The case is opened and closed through a buckle mechanism, and the headphone can be kept inside the case or around it for display.

- Information Card Design -

The card which includes the graphic and product information is being folded backwards and placed at the bottom of the case.
